Abstract
Electron beam welding (EBW) of Zircaloy-4 and Al–Fe–Ce alloys is carried out to investigate the microstructure and non-equilibrium phases produced in the molten zone (MZ). Scanning electron microscopy (SEM) with an energy dispersive system (EDS) attachment and X-ray diffraction (XRD) are used to characterize the microstructural and compositional changes and phases. Five distinct regions containing various phases are observed in the MZ. Hot cracking is observed in the region containing AlZr2 and Al2Zr3 intermetallic compounds.
